MINT HABANERO SAUCE
I had this as a side "jelly" at a restaurant, went home and played with the flavors until I arrived at this recipe. It is a real favorite with my friends and family! You can make it as hot as you like. Super with lamb and goat meat! Works well with a meat injector, too!

Steps:
- In a nonreactive saucepan cook vinegars and sugar over medium-high heat until sugar is completely melted and mixture is reduced by at least half and is thick. Finely chop peppers, removing seeds and membranes for a milder sauce, or chop them in to make a hotter sauce. Carefully transfer mixture to a blender and add the habaneros and mint. Blend until smooth. Let cool to room temp or serve warm with chicken, goat, lamb, or mutton.
- Note: This mixture works well in a meat injector while still warm and has not set up, or leave less thick if using in this manner.

HABANERO SAUCE
Steps:
- In a food processor, finely chop the carrots and habanero peppers. In a small saucepan heat the butter and add the chopped garlic. Then add the carrot and habanero mixture and saute until carrots are soft. While stirring add the apple cider vinegar and salt and pepper, to taste. Then add the water and simmer until mixture is thick enough for spreading.

HABANERO HOT SAUCE
This sauce is very hot, but not too insane. For maximum heat increase habaneros as desired.

Steps:
- Heat the oil in a sauce pan over medium heat. Cook and stir the carrots, oil, onion, and garlic in the hot oil until soft, about 5 minutes; transfer to a blender. Add the whole habanero peppers, water, lime juice, white vinegar, and tomato to blender; blend until smooth.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Transfer mixture to a saucepan, and simmer for 3 to 5 minutes. This gives the sauce a more liquid consistency.

KEEPING MINT SAUCE
A perfect condiment for roast lamb. Plus you can use it to brighten mushy peas up.

Steps:
- Boil the vinegar, sugar and salt
- Add mint to mixture as it comes to the boil, and remove from the heat immediately.
- Stir well and pour into pre-warmed jar. Leave for 2/3 weeks, then use. No need to refrigerate. If you have leftover mint once the vinegar has been used, you can add more sweet vinegar to the jar.

- Always choose ripe, healthy looking peppers when making hot sauce. Wash them thoroughly under cold water.
- Remove the stems and discard. Rough chop the peppers and the garlic, keeping them separate. For a milder sauce, you can remove the seeds with a spoon.Reminder: Always wear gloves when handling spicy peppers!
- In a medium sauce pan, heat the olive oil on low heat, until it shimmers. Add the chopped peppers and cover. Cook until the peppers are very soft, about 8 minutes.Note: We recommend wearing a respirator or mask and lab goggles while making super spicy hot sauce. Cooking habaneros releases capsaicin into the air. It doesn't feel good! At least open windows and get some ventilation.
